Nevertheless , not almost all raster images can be converted directly into perfect vector pictures because of resolution related issues. The image resolution is the term employed to refer for the total number associated with pixels present each inch in the raster files. Typically the “dots per inch”, commonly known since dpi, refers in order to the resolution from the image. For instance, when the image features 400 pixels per inch, the image resolution is said to be 400 dpi.
If you convert raster to vector, the resolution of the particular raster image plays a very significant role since the particular definition of the design in the sought image is reliant on it. The higher the resolution in the raster image, more defined the shape is when an individual convert to vector. In a superior resolution image, typically the pixel size is smaller since the number of pixels per inch is more. This means smoother curves when scanned. In case the raster image is of a lesser resolution, the form gets distorted whenever you convert raster to vector. Perfect quality to convert raster to vector
The “right” resolution is very subjective in character and is reliant on raster record that you would like for converting to vector. If the raster image has a lot of intricate details of which need to be replicated to efficiency in the vector image, you have to ensure typically the resolution is high. Most people prefer a resolution in the range of 200dpi to 500 dpi in order to convert technical raster images to vector. However, in order to transfer logos and other complex artwork to vector images, you need to ensure a resolution within the range of 700dpi to 1250dpi plus more. If you need to make sure you have the right image resolution after you convert to vector, zoom throughout on the vector image to see if the outlines and curves are well defined. If the particular curves and ranges are as shut to the raster image as achievable and are comfy for you to be able to work on, you have selected the right quality.
